What Is Databricks Used For?
In today’s digital age, understanding and effectively utilizing big data is crucial for businesses striving for innovation and competitive advantage. Databricks is a powerful, cloud-based platform that has revolutionized data engineering and machine learning at scale. But what is Databricks used for, precisely? This blog post aims to delve deep into the various applications of Databricks, giving readers a comprehensive understanding of its uses.
Essential Highlights
- Unified Data Platform: Databricks stands out by integrating data analytics, data engineering, and data science.
- Key Use Cases: It assists in various tasks such as ETL processes, machine learning, and real-time analytics.
- Collaboration & Scalability: Provides a collaborative environment facilitating data-driven decision-making within organizations.
- Supports Multi-Cloud Environments: Compatible with major cloud service providers, enhancing flexibility.
Table of Contents
What Is Databricks?
Databricks is a versatile, cloud-based platform that specializes in unified data analytics. Founded by the creators of Apache Spark, Databricks aims to simplify and accelerate innovation for its users through efficient data management and collaborative features. The platform excels in easing the creation of data pipelines and empowering data teams to work on big data analytics. Visit here to explore more technology-related explanations.
Features of Databricks
Unified Analytics
A standout feature is Databricks’ ability to unify data science and engineering efforts. This ensures seamless collaboration between diverse teams involved in data processing, analytics, and business intelligence.
Collaborative Workspace
Databricks offers a collaborative platform where data scientists, engineers, and analysts can work together seamlessly. This workspace enables shared projects, workflows, and insights, leading to enhanced productivity.
Scalable Architecture
The architecture of Databricks is built to scale, meeting the demands of growing businesses. Its pay-as-you-go model provides flexibility, allowing organizations to scale their operations without incurring massive upfront costs.
Databricks Use Cases
Data Engineering
Databricks is extensively used in data engineering tasks. It simplifies what can often be complex ETL operations, enabling data integration from multiple sources swiftly and efficiently.
Machine Learning
Ideal for machine learning applications, Databricks supports the entire ML lifecycle. It assists in building, training, and deploying machine learning models at scale.
Real-Time Data Processing
Real-time analytics is crucial for responsive business models. Databricks supports streaming analytics, allowing businesses to gain insights from real-time data.
Benefits of Using Databricks
The shift to Databricks offers numerous benefits:
- Integrates seamlessly with existing data infrastructure
- Offers automation and optimization tools
- Ensures robust security and compliance features
- Provides improved collaboration amongst teams
- Supports multi-cloud strategies without vendor lock-in
Browse this link for a deeper dive into its applications.
FAQ
- What types of companies use Databricks?
- Companies ranging from SMEs to large enterprises, especially those needing robust data management solutions.
- Does Databricks only work with Apache Spark?
- While Databricks is built on Apache Spark, it’s also compatible with several other data processing frameworks.
- Is Databricks suitable for real-time data processing?
- Yes, it supports real-time data analytics through its streaming capabilities.
- What cloud services does Databricks support?
- Databricks runs on major cloud platforms like AWS, Azure, and Google Cloud.
- Can non-technical teams use Databricks?
- While aimed at engineers and data scientists, its user-friendly interface allows non-technical teams to leverage its power efficiently.
For further details, you may explore comprehensive guides like TechCrunch, Wired, and Forbes.
Whether you’re considering a shift to Databricks or optimizing its use, understanding these fundamentals will empower you to maximize its potential effectively. Visit What Is Used For for additional insights on various platforms and technologies.
Leave a Reply